Name a more iconic duo than love and poetry.
Love poems most frequently focus on the fiery beginnings and weighty endings of relationships.
Today I bring you two of the rarer kind: poems from the middle of love.
"Here" by Grace Paley
"Touch Me" by Stanley Kunitz
